Career Prayers For Young Believers

Seeking a career or starting a new one can sometimes be frightening. But as a young believer, you need not be confused on how to pray on matters concerning your career. The good news is that according to Phillippians 4:6 (NKJV), the Bible says: “Be anxious for nothing, but in everything by prayer and supplication, with thanksgiving, let your requests be made known to God”.

This verse encourages believers to pray about everything and anything, therefore career Prayers are very important in the life of a believer. God has given us the permission to “Ask and it will be given to you; seek and you will find; knock and the door will be opened to you.” – Matthew 7:7 (NIV).

Powerful Career Prayers For Young Believers:

Father, we glorify your name and exalt you. We thank you heavenly father for the gift of life and for the opportunity you have presented me with. Thank you because even among my adversaries you have provided, may your name be highly exalted. In Jesus’ name.

Psalm 37:5, Lord Jesus, I commit this Job into your hands, I ask that you send your holy spirit down to guide my daily affairs and help me perform my duties to the best of my activities. Let your spirit guide my actions and words as I step into the work environment and even after I leave. In Jesus’s name.

Heavenly Father we come against every spirit of accident and death. As we go on our way, we shall be protected by your angels, while we carry out our jobs we shall be safe and on our way back we shall have no hitches whatsoever, In Jesus’s name.

Proverbs 22:29, Father, we ask for open doors of blessings and upliftment in my career. Lord let me be the head and not the tail. Let my light shine like that set on a hill and let your favor speak for me in my work environment. Make me a great employee and may I move from level to level. In Jesus name.

Psalm 90:17, I come against every spirit of stagnation and near success syndrome. May the favor of God speak for me and fight off every form of failure in my career. I shall move from bottom to top in no time. In Jesus name.

Jeremiah 29:11, I commit my career into your hands oh lord, I ask for direction and I ask that you show me the right path to follow. Let the work of my hands please you and may your plans in my life be established.In Jesus name.

Colossians 3:23, Lord help me to be dedicated to this work, lead my heart in a way that only you can. Let everything I do show nothing but love and passion. Let my work be so outstanding that it raises eyebrows, leads my hands and legs, and my emotions too. To be in tune with yours. Let my posture exhibit peace and a godly attitude. In Jesus name.

Dear Lord, give me the strength and courage to carry on in my career, as I have handed the job over to you, let my flesh be strong and willing to carry out the daily tasks I’m given. Emotions like laziness, procrastination, etc. will be far from me. I’ll not be idle enough to be the devil’s workshop.In Jesus name

Matthew 6:33, Father make me your instrument, let my career be an avenue to speak and impact other nonbelievers/ lost believers to find their way back to you. Let your holy spirit bless me with the right words and lead me to the right person at your own time and will lord. In Jesus name.

Lord help me locate my destiny helpers and make countless connections in my place of work. Help me build important relationships that don’t only please you but lead me to the table of kings and high men. Relationships that’ll lift me from heights to greater heights. In Jesus name.

The Holy Spirit guides my heart and hand and gives me the spirit of wisdom to be able to manage my finances properly and in a way that would be beneficial to my family and me. In Jesus’ name.

12.1st Corinthians 15:58, Father blesses me with the spirit of humility, even in situations where I’m lifted to a bigger position may my heart not be filled with pride and greed that I’ll forget my little beginnings. Guide my heart with your word lord and direct me to live and love like you. In Jesus name.

Ecclesiastes 3:1-8, Dear Father, help me find a balance between my career, family, and social life. Let me not be so consumed by the want to succeed that I lose my family, and friends and even drift away from you. Put in my heart how to manage time effectively and surround myself with people who will help me in this aspect, I pray in Jesus’ name.
